Cornish Bluegrass Festival 2011

19 September 2011

Phew! Just got back and settled after playing at the Cornish Bluegrass Festival down in Newquay this weekend.

It was the first time we played this festival and we were made to feel very welcome and were extremely spoiled and looked after by the organisers. Big thanks go to Carolyn, Nigel, Moss and the rest of the Cornish team who made our stay so enjoyable.

There were some nerves goung round n the Friday night as we had the opening slot for the festival. A last minute practice had us warmed up but there were still butterflies as we waited behind the stage getting ready to go on.

The set went well and I think we managed to enjoy it whilst we were playing, instead of being petrified from start to finish. I thought the guys looked incredibly handsome in their suits and I was incredibly proud to be playing along side of them.

The crowd were just the best you could have – we didn’t realise it at the time because of the lights, but we were told there was standing room only by the end, so a big thank you goes to those who came in and stood up to hear us play!

The rest of the weekend was just as fun. There were some top bands (including my personal faves The New Essex Bluegrass Band and Heather Bristow) and some newish acts that were really impressive such as Kidnap Alice, and of course the incredibly popular Flatts and Sharps. Dan and Max were all eyes and ears watching Steve Kaufman play and my dad picked out Stompin Dave Allen as one of of his “shit hot” acts.
